Justice League: Justice On Trial (DVD / Dolby) Carl Lumbly, Phil LaMarr, George Newbern, Kevin Conroy, Maria Canals-Barrera Movie Titles: Justice League: Justice On Trial Synopsis: Two 2-part episodes from the 1st season of Justice League. In the first, In Blackest Night, Green Lantern is put on trial for destroying a planet, but the Justice League comes to his aid to uncover the real perpetrator of the crime. In The Enemy Below the Justice League uses their super human strength to help Aquaman save his family and kingdom. Format: DVD Color: Color Rating: G Genre: Adventure Year: 2001 Release Date: 2004-06-01
